Format and Structure of the Letter: — Use a professional tone and address the recipient respectfully. — Begin with a formal salutation, such as "Dear [Recipient's Name]." — Clearly state the purpose of the letter, which is to express disagreement or dissatisfaction. — Provide specific details and examples to support your position. — Respectfully outline potential solutions or compromises. — Offer the recipient an opportunity to discuss the matter further. — Conclude with a polite closing, such as "Sincerely" or "Regards," followed by your name and contact information. 2. Example: Crafting a Letter Addressing Disagreement with a Subordinate in New Jersey Dear [Subordinate's Name], I hope this message finds you well. I am writing to express my concerns regarding the recent project performance. It has come to my attention that the deliverables submitted by your team do not meet the quality standards we strive for. I want to emphasize that I appreciate your efforts and dedication to the project. However, it is necessary to address these issues promptly to ensure our goals are met successfully. To illustrate my concerns, let me highlight a few specific instances where the deliverables did not match the agreed-upon requirements. While I understand that unexpected challenges may arise, it is essential that we improve our collaboration to ensure better outcomes. To overcome these obstacles, I propose implementing a communication plan to establish clearer expectations and set regular checkpoints for progress assessment. This will allow us to address any issues early on and make necessary improvements. I believe open and transparent communication is key to our success. I encourage you to share your perspectives and suggestions during our upcoming meeting scheduled for [date and time]. Together, we can find a path forward that aligns with our department's objectives and ensures the quality standards we aim to achieve. Thank you for your understanding and cooperation in this matter. If you have any additional thoughts or concerns, please feel free to reach out to me at [contact information]. I look forward to discussing this further and finding a mutually beneficial solution. Sincerely, [Your Name] [Your Position] [Your Contact Information] 3. This type of letter is similar in structure to the letter to a subordinate. However, you need to maintain a respectful tone and emphasize your concerns without undermining or challenging the authority of the recipient. Conclusion: Effectively communicating disagreement with a subordinate, superior, or person in authority is crucial to maintaining a healthy working environment in New Jersey. Using a well-structured and respectful letter, individuals can address their concerns, provide examples, propose solutions, and promote open dialogue to resolve any conflicts.

In a disagreement letter, you should address facts. You shouldn't add any issues which are untrue and not based on facts. The tone of a disagreement letter should be polite and should mention the reasons for disagreements. You should use polite language and be clear about the points you are making in the letter.

I am writing this letter with regards to the recent performance evaluation held in the organization. While I respect your opinion, I believe it to be mistaken. I disagree with the negative evaluation of some of my successful projects.

Here's what to do if you disagree with a bad performance review: Acknowledge any valid criticism and talk about your plan to improve. Then bring up things you feel are inaccurate, using clear examples that back this up.
